Main duties of the job

The post holder supports the Lead Pharmacy Technician in the management of the dispensary assistants. This will include:

  • Management of sickness, absence and poor/ under-performing of assistants
  • Supervision and training of pharmacy assistants in reception, receipt and storage of stock, labelling and dispensing of medication
  • Supervision and delegation of assistants and their duties
  • Review and updating relevant procedures

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
